M: I don’t understand it. (19)I got a notice from the bank that I had two rubber checks. I’ve never had an overdraft before.
W:That doesn’t sound like you. You’re always so careful with your money.
M: I am! I don’t understand what happened.
W: Let me take a look at your bank statement. OK, here are your deposits and withdrawals from last month. (20)Do you know that your bank charges you a fee just to have a checking account? It looks like you also have a minimum balance requirement. If you fall below that, you get charged a fee.
M: I don’t know that.
W: If it’s like my checking account, you can avoid that by getting direct deposit for your paycheck. (20)Do you also know that you get charged every time you use your ATM card to make a purchase?
M: I don’t know that! It is all rather unbelievable.
W: Well, that’s what happened. Your bank is charging you fees for all those things and after those fees were deducted, you were left with less money in your account than you thought.
M: That’s too much! How could they do that?
W: (21)They count on you not reading the terms and conditions and not looking closely at your statements.
M: I’ve had it! I’m moving banks.
